Ousmane Sow is a documentary that dives into the world of the renowned Senegalese sculptor. It’s not just about his art, but about the man behind it. The pacing is contemplative, almost meditative, allowing you to really soak in the atmosphere of his creative process. The film captures Sow's dedication to his work, showcasing his practical effects and the immense scale of his sculptures. The cinematography adds a layer of intimacy, drawing you into his workshop and his life. There’s a distinct rhythm to the way it unfolds, blending interviews and scenes of creation, making you feel like you’re part of this artistic journey. It’s a quiet reflection on art, identity, and cultural heritage.
